Abstract
As fuel cost increases, majority of road users in Malaysia turns to motorcycle as an economical method of transportation. Unfortunately, the weather condition in this country is unpredictable especially with sudden rainy season. Due to this reason, the idea of a portable motorcycle cover has been developed. The objective of this project is to design a motorcycle cover, which can protect the user from rain and other weather condition. Currently, we are focusing the usage in a non-mobile (static) mode. The design shall focus on workability and ease of installation, followed by the affordability factor. This design was generated with the aid of CATIA software as the design tools. FEA simulation was performed in order to validate the performance. Result shows that the safety factor of the most critical section (rear compartment) is around 7.15, which is within safety range. Performance check on the prototype shows reliable result. In near future, more improvement shall be made towards the design to enhance the function and performance factor.
